HubSpot is a leading CRM platform that provides software and support to help businesses grow better. Our platform includes marketing, sales, service, and website management products that start free and scale to meet our customers’ needs at any stage of growth. Today, thousands of customers around the world use our powerful and easy-to-use tools and integrations to attract, engage, and delight customers. HubSpot was named Glassdoor’s #4 Best Place to Work in 2021, and our award-winning culture has been recognized by Great Place to Work, Comparably, Fortune, Entrepreneur, Inc., and more. We build connections, careers, and employee growth by creating a workplace that values flexibility, autonomy, and transparency. You can learn more about our commitment to creating an inclusive and diverse workplace in the HubSpot Culture Code. HubSpot is a hybrid company with employees working fully remotely, from an office, or a mix of the two. We are headquartered in Cambridge, MA with offices in Dublin, Ireland; Singapore; Sydney, Australia; Tokyo, Japan; Berlin, Germany; Paris, France; Bogotá, Colombia; Ghent, Belgium; San Francisco, CA; Portsmouth, NH; London, UK; Toronto, Canada. What’s the role?

We are seeking enthusiastic Small Business Account Executives to join our Sales Team. In this role, you will be instrumental in helping small businesses leverage HubSpot's powerful tools and resources to achieve their growth objectives. You will play a key role in providing personalised guidance and support to our valued customers. As a Small Business Account Executive, you’ll run the full sales cycle; from prospecting to close, with a focus on winning new business.

What will you do? 

  • Drive new business and manage end-to-end sales processes to surpass monthly quotas
  • Nurture inbound and outbound leads to establish new deals 
  • Develop tailored strategies and solutions to help Small Business clients achieve their objectives
  • Provide expert advice on how to best utilise HubSpot's platform for business growth
  • Deliver compelling product demos tailored to small business decision-makers.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to refine our sales strategy in alignment with new offerings
  • Stay updated on industry trends and best practices to continuously improve your knowledge and skills

Who are you? 

  • 3+ years quota-carrying sales experience
  • Experience in full sales cycle deal management, ideally with a complex software solution 
  • Strong skills in prospecting, nurturing and net new business development within outbound sales contexts 
  • Resilient, goal-oriented, and committed to exceeding targets
  • Focused on your goals and and the belief that your daily, weekly and monthly activities will help you achieve them
  • Exceptional consultative sales abilities and expertise in closing deals
  • Accurate forecasting and pipeline management experience working with a high volume of leads
  • Passionate about Small Businesses and Solving for the Customer
